eBay Trading APIVersion 1119

ExternalTransactionType

Container consisting of details related to payment of an eBay order on an external system such as PayPal. This container is only returned if payment has been made on an order. For GetSellerTransaactions and GetItemTransactions, this container is not returned for multiple line item orders.

Types that use ExternalTransactionType:

Calls that use ExternalTransactionType:

Fields



ExternalTransactionID ( string ) [0..1]
Unique identifier for a PayPal payment of an eBay order. If the order was purchased with a payment method other than PayPal, "SIS" is returned, which stands for "Send Information To Seller." This field is only returned after payment has been made.
See the Field Index to learn which calls use ExternalTransactionID.

ExternalTransactionStatus ( PaymentTransactionStatusCodeType ) [0..1]
The current processing status of a PayPal payment for an eBay order.
See the Field Index to learn which calls use ExternalTransactionStatus.

ExternalTransactionTime ( dateTime ) [0..1]
Timestamp for payment transaction.
See the Field Index to learn which calls use ExternalTransactionTime.

FeeOrCreditAmount ( AmountType (double) ) [0..1]
Fee Amount is a positive value and Credit Amount is a negative value.
See the Field Index to learn which calls use FeeOrCreditAmount.

PaymentOrRefundAmount ( AmountType (double) ) [0..1]
If this dollar value is a positive amount, this is the amount that the buyer pays the seller through PayPal for purchase of the order. If this dollar value is a negative amount, this is the amount refunded to the buyer.

Note: If a refund is due to the buyer, the amount in this field will not include any Australia import tax charged to the buyer for one or more order line items, since this tax is collected by eBay and not by the seller. Australia import tax is only applicable to the Australia site.
See the Field Index to learn which calls use PaymentOrRefundAmount.